sort MANIFEST
[p5sagit/p5-mst-13.2.git] / pod / perliol.pod
index 136faa6..a560d97 100644 (file)
@@ -145,7 +145,7 @@ same as the public C<PerlIO_xxxxx> functions:
    IV          (*Pushed)(pTHX_ PerlIO *f,const char *mode,SV *arg, PerlIO_funcs *tab);
    IV          (*Popped)(pTHX_ PerlIO *f);
    PerlIO *    (*Open)(pTHX_ PerlIO_funcs *tab,
-                       AV *layers, IV n,
+                       PerlIO_list_t *layers, IV n,
                        const char *mode,
                        int fd, int imode, int perm,
                        PerlIO *old,
@@ -486,7 +486,7 @@ C<PerlIO_fdopen> and C<PerlIO_reopen>.  The full prototype is as
 follows:
 
  PerlIO *      (*Open)(pTHX_ PerlIO_funcs *tab,
-                       AV *layers, IV n,
+                       PerlIO_list_t *layers, IV n,
                        const char *mode,
                        int fd, int imode, int perm,
                        PerlIO *old,
@@ -494,7 +494,7 @@ follows:
 
 Open should (perhaps indirectly) call C<PerlIO_allocate()> to allocate
 a slot in the table and associate it with the layers information for
-the opened file, by calling C<PerlIO_push>.  The I<layers> AV is an
+the opened file, by calling C<PerlIO_push>.  The I<layers> is an
 array of all the layers destined for the C<PerlIO *>, and any
 arguments passed to them, I<n> is the index into that array of the
 layer being called. The macro C<PerlIOArg> will return a (possibly